A People’s Democratic Party, PDP, stalwart and the 2019 party aspirant for the House of Assembly race in Zonkwa Constituency of Kaduna State has frowned at the Gov. Nasiru El-rufa-led government decision to make Saturday one of the lockdown-free days, saying, “it is wrong.”
Danjuma added that “it is a tacit approval for the usual Shaturday social gatherings and other events, which might lead to the violation of the physical distancing and stay at home measures, as well as aid the spread of the COVID-19 epidemic.”
In addition, this might erode some of the gains already recorded.
The earlier the government reverse it and pick a day within the week the better for all of us.
Reacting to Danjuma’s opinion, Engr. Aaron Daniels, said, “Not quite a point.” Adding, “The new reality is, weddings that are meant for Saturdays have been rescheduled for lockdown free days,Tuesdays and Wednesdays. Infact there is a wedding schedule for tomorrow, Wednesday . Actually , people are not looking for lockdown free Saturdays to hold there weddings, they are looking for any lockdown free day , be it weekday , Saturday or Sunday to fix their wedding parties – that’s the new normal.
“Besides, wedding party is allowed provided social distancing and other NCDC guidelines are followed and I believe Kaduna Authority will not allow the NCDC guidelines/rules to be broken.”
